AUTOSAR MCAL PDF

In the context of embedded software development, the MCAL can be defined as follows:. MCAL is a software module that has direct access to all the on-chip MCU peripheral modules and external devices,which are mapped to memory. MCAL enables a very significant advantage of the layered architecture of the AUTOSAR compliant design — it makes the application and also the middleware Basic Software layer independent of the underlying hardware platform. This renders immense benefit to the product development cost and time, as there is a shift in the ECU design approach from coding to configuration.

Author:Jujinn Kagam
Country:Oman
Language:English (Spanish)
Genre:Politics
Published (Last):14 November 2012
Pages:403
PDF File Size:10.58 Mb
ePub File Size:12.38 Mb
ISBN:467-4-91884-767-8
Downloads:92451
Price:Free* [*Free Regsitration Required]
Uploader:Akinolmaran



AUTOSAR focuses on main strategic targets as modularity, configurability and transferability of software modules, and the standardization of their interfaces to accomplish the project objectives.

TI does not recommend any one supplier over another. The software requirement document must contain all requirements in SWS. For examples using EB Tresos Studio:. It is good to understand upper layers but limit your scope and focus only on MCAL - do not worry about upper layers. Latest MCAL 5. Hercules Safety MCUs. Getting Started 2. HALCoGen 3. Overview for MCAL 4. Engagement Model and Software Release Process 4. Downloads and Documentation 4. Software Download 4.

Modules and User Guides 4. Getting Started 4. References 4. Technical Support 5. Flash 6. Examples 7. How to Guides 8. Frequently Asked Questions. Note Page includes images courtesy of autosar. Infrastructure: services providing an execution environment to abstract hardware details. Application: vehicle functions of interest. Consists of interconnected software components. Basic Software BSW Layer: Software layer with basic services and drivers to leverage features of the underlying hardware, and enabling interface to application and RTE layer.

Services Layer: Offers basic services, Memory Services, Diagnostic Services, state management for components in the basic layer. Microcontroller Abstraction Layer MCAL : Microcontroller Abstraction Layer which is the lowest software layer designed to make higher level software independent of a microcontroller. Complex driver: Collection of complex sensor and actuator control or non-standardized drivers that may need migration.

Software Package TI. Step 5: Get the Compiler Qualification done for the version to be used.

AGAINST ALL ODDS KELS BARNHOLDT PDF

AUTOSAR: AUTOSAR MCAL for i.MX6

AUTOSAR focuses on main strategic targets as modularity, configurability and transferability of software modules, and the standardization of their interfaces to accomplish the project objectives. TI does not recommend any one supplier over another. The software requirement document must contain all requirements in SWS. For examples using EB Tresos Studio:. It is good to understand upper layers but limit your scope and focus only on MCAL - do not worry about upper layers. Latest MCAL 5.

CATALOGO PRONOVIAS 2012 PDF

What is AUTOSAR MCAL? Learn about the Software Architecture, Device Drivers & MCAL Development

Embedded Software Minimize menu. It enables a transition from an ECU-specific software development to an application-oriented approach. With the provided software components CDD and MCAL drivers , a system supplier can use one set of standardized basic software drivers over different applications within one configuration tool. ST develops all software components in house, exploiting the knowledge of the hardware peripheral to create efficient and optimized drivers. ST offers a set of solutions developed with ST Partners. This browser is out of date and not supported by st. As a result, you may be unable to access certain features.

BYOC LARGE BEAVER PDF

SPC5 AUTOSAR-MCAL

.

MACERACION CARBONICA PDF

AUTOSAR Software Architecture

.

Related Articles